How are hm/L and Pm/L related in conversion?
-
1 hectometer per liter equals 1e-13 petameter per liter, reflecting the large difference in distance scales between the units.
Key Terminology
-
Hectometer per liter (hm/L)
-
A unit of fuel consumption representing distance in 100-meter increments traveled per liter of fuel, used for expressing fuel economy in smaller vehicles.
-
Petameter per liter (Pm/L)
-
A very large-scale distance per volume fuel efficiency unit indicating how many petameters (10^15 meters) can be traveled per liter, mainly used in theoretical and astronomical contexts.
-
Fuel Consumption
-
A measure of how much fuel a vehicle uses to travel a certain distance, often expressed as distance per volume or volume per distance.
